The National Institute of Design (NID) will release the provisional offer letter for B.Des candidates for Round I around the 2nd week of June 2025. Prior to that the institute will announce seat allotment results for Round I around the last week of May 2025.
The candidate will have to download the offer letter online from the NID admission portal. The offer letter has to be produced by the candidate when reporting for admission.
Note that the offer letter will only be issued if the candidate has duly paid the seat-acceptance fee and uploaded the relevant documents.

There is no negative marking in NID DAT 2025 exam. The candidate is recommended to go through the detailed exam pattern to get insights into the question paper structure, including types of questions asked, sections, etc. The DAT Prelims exam for the B. Des programme has two parts. Part I will include 22 objective-type questions, whereas Part II will include 4 subjective-type questions. Objective-type questions carry 1-2 marks, while subjective-type questions carry 15-20 marks. The total marks for the NID DAT Prelims will be 100 marks.

Total seats offered in B. Des courses at all the NID campuses is 425 seats. For M.Des course, NID seats on offer for admission are 347. The B. Des programme is offered at five institutes - NID Ahmedabad, NID Andhra Pradesh, NID Haryana, NID Madhya Pradesh, and NID Assam. The various faculty members under which the programme is available include Faculty of Communication Design, Faculty of Industrial Design, and Faculty of Textile, Apparel, Lifestyle, and Accessory Design. The recheck window for DAT Mains results will be open soon from May 21 (4 pm) to May 22 (4 pm), 2024.
Note that the results of DAT Mains will be announced on May 21, 2024. Candidates who have any objections against the DAT Mains results can submit request requests through the admission portal of NID - admissions.nid.edu. To submit their requests, the candidate will have to log-in to the portal using their candidate log-in credentials.
